END OF STRIKE

DOCK ENGINEERS GO BACK TO WORK United Press Association—By Electric Telegraph—Copyright (Received March 30, 9.45 p.m.) SYDNEY, March 30. The dock engineers strike which has now been in progress for 30 weeks, ended to-day. The terms of the settlement have not been announced. The men resume work to-morrow.
